Sunrise

A Poem by rudelizard
"

"There was never a night or a problem that could defeat sunrise or hope" - Bernard Williams

"

Shadows of the night fading away

Distortion alters the clarity of demise

The sun rises as oceans echo the forgotten past,


Strokes of the oar shatter the mirror of yesterday

A new journey approaching too fast

In a deafening silence we dance


2014 - Rude Lizard
